About the Role You’ll deliver evidence-informed, person-centred Positive Behaviour Support across home, school, community and other everyday environments.
Your role will include conducting functional behaviour assessments, developing
Behaviour Support Plans, working closely with participants and their support networks, and collaborating with other clinicians to achieve meaningful, sustainable outcomes.
You’ll have autonomy to manage your schedule and caseload while still having the clinical support and team connection around you when you need it.
